
Qorvo QPL9547 0.1GHz to 6.0GHz Ultra Low-Noise LNA
Qorvo QPL9547 0.1GHz to 6.0GHz Ultra-Low-Noise LNA is a high-linearity, ultra-low noise amplifier optimized for 5G Massive MIMO (Multiple Input Multiple Output) applications. At 1.9GHz, the amplifier typically provides 19.5dB gain, +39dBm OIP3 at a 65mA bias setting, and a noise figure of 0.3dB. The QPL9547 LNA is biased adjustable and can be biased from a single positive supply ranging from 3.3V to 5.0V. The device also has a power-down control capability integrated into the die for Time Division Duplexing (TDD) applications.The Qorvo QPL9547 is housed in a compact, industry-standard DFN8 package, and requires minimal external components to operate.
Features
- 0.1GHz to 6.0GHz frequency range
- Ultra-low 0.3dB noise figure
- 19.5dB gain
- Bias adjustable for linearity optimization
- Shut-down mode pin with 1.8V logic
- Maintains OFF state with high PIN drive
- Unconditionally stable
- -40°C to +85°C operating temperature range
- 2.0mm x 2.0mm QFN8 package with exposed pad
- RoHS compliant
Applications
- 5G mMIMO
- Repeaters and distributed antenna systems
- Frequency division duplex and time division duplex systems
- Mobile infrastructure
- General purpose wireless
- LTE / WCDMA / CDMA / GSM
